About the Book

"Celebrating Christmas" is chocked fuller than a hefty Christmas stocking! It's a collection of submissions from 45 people who have strong feelings about Christmas and who wanted to pass along in stories, poems, thoughts, and more, what is packed into their understanding of Christmas. Is Christmas a time to rush and prepare surprises? There are a couple approaches from writers on that. Is is when a romance can get more serious? Hmm. Who would have thought so? Ah, a few factual and fanciful stories have that waiting for readers. Why, there are even Christmas morning recipes, Christmas Eve favorites, and a dessert that's won first place so many years in a row that the man who made it was told to fix something else the next year! Writings appear from a couple gals who know Christmas wouldn't be Christmas without a drama, so if you're on that committee, have a look. An author of over 3,000 children's stories wrote a couple stories the young will want to hear. There's even an essay that helps draw the line in the sand about fruitcake so decide which side you'll risk your palate upon. It's easy to say that Christmas is supposed to be filled with joy, and thankfully, for many it is most of their lives. For others, though, their situation changes, and there's even a quiet solemnity to Christmas. Our world has heartaches and almost all of us will face some during our lifetime; more than one writer wrote because Christmas can bring mixed emotions. Or perhaps it's that first Christmas away from home. If music speaks to your soul, or Biblical accounts of the first Christmas always interest you, these writers would agree that Christmas was God's idea before others even knew what was happening. Several wrote to be sure none of us forget how much God loves us, even to this day. After all, wasn't God proving that when Jesus came to earth that night in Bethlehem? Mostly, though, this Christmas collection comes to readers with prayers that something within it will be just the perfect submission for each one who receives the book.
About the Author: Author/speaker Margery Kisby Warder enjoys both writing and helping other writers prepare their thoughts to write for wider audiences. Her idea of compiling a book focused on Christmas struck a chord with several others, including those she's met through the writers' retreat she and her husband hosted, workshops she's led, and through writers conferences and meetings. She enjoys working with those bravely stepping out to craft their first work for publication and thanks the established authors who supported this project with submissions and promotion through their readers. Margery taught school before working as a columnist and features writer for newspapers. She has a variety of books published, including two historical novels. Most of her stories tend to include Christmas, sometimes when it's turning point for a character, which might partly explain why this project became a labor of love, too.
